- 博客(6)
- 收藏
- 关注
原创 【软件工程基础】结对项目——四则运算题目生成项目介绍及制作流程
一、项目介绍首先附上项目的GitHub地址:拿到题目后,我和组队的同学经过讨论后,决定选择第二个项目——四则运算题目生成项目,在项目第三阶段中,我们选择的是第一个扩展方向,即将程序扩展为Windows电脑图形界面程序。然后我们对该项目的需求进行了分析:第一阶段:(1)生成一千道不重复的四则运算题目(2)能解最多10个运算符的,带括号的四则运算表达式题目,并给出解(3)支持真分数运算(4)能接收用户...
2018-05-10 16:56:31
1038
原创 【软件工程基础】个人数独项目介绍及制作流程
一、项目介绍首先附上项目的GitHub地址:https://github.com/Nevermore5421/PersonalProjectSudoku拿到题目后,发现该项目的需求与数独有关,要求:1)高效生成多个(1-1e6个)不重复的数独终局,并输出到文件。2)高效解出多个(1-1e6个)有空缺的数独问题,并将结果输出到文件。其中数独终局指的是一个9*9的盘面上每一行,每一列,每一宫(即3*3...
2018-04-12 16:25:16
2261
原创 【Unity引擎学习】数学知识在游戏开发中的应用
1.unity中的几种坐标系:Unity中使用左手系,即z轴正向指向垂直屏幕内部。(1)世界坐标系(World):transform.position获取,子物体transform里的position需叠加上它的父物体的position才是子物体的世界坐标。叠加公式:每个当前层的position×上一层的scale值的求和(最上层默认上层scale为1)(2)局部坐标系(Local):transf...
2018-03-20 20:17:10
713
原创 【c++学习】复合类型
1.引用类型引用即别名:引用并非对象,只是为一个已经存在的对象所起的另外一个名字。定义了一个引用后,对引用做的所有操作(赋值,计算等)都是在与之绑定的对象上进行的。 因为引用本身不是对象,所以不能定义引用的引用,不能定义指向引用的指针。 引用标识符必须以&开头,且一个引用前面跟一个&Int i=1024,i2=2048;Int &r=I, r2=i2;//r是引用,与i绑定...
2018-03-20 20:15:36
183
原创 【软件工程基础】课本学习过程中碰到的问题(3.19更新三个问题)
1.快速原型模型可否认为是增量模型的另一种形式?两者都是在不停地进行迭代,一个是对原型的迭代,一个是对功能的迭代,但在本质上是否有相似之处?2.喷泉模型适合于开发哪种类型的软件?暂时不太能够想象哪种软件适合于这种重叠的开发模式。3.DFD图中,是否需要加入和系统无关的过程?例如银行取款系统中,系统输入付款单,然后由出纳交给储户,那么出纳交给储户这一步是否要在DFD图中画出?4.状态转换图中是否需要...
2018-03-12 16:03:07
415
原创 【软件工程基础】我对书中几种软件过程模型的特点以及优缺点的理解和总结
一、瀑布模型优点:简单易用,将复杂的软件开发过程明确分解为几个顺序的步骤,降低开发软件的复杂性。严格,第一是每个步骤的严格,每个步骤都有明确的标准和技术审查,尽量减少每个步骤的错误,同时减少对下个阶段的影响。第二是对文档的严格要求,每个阶段都有各自的规格说明书。缺点:一次性:单向开发,开发期间没有迭代过程,无法适应用户不明确的需求或需求出现变动,难以适应现代软件开发模式的问题。用户的风险:瀑布模型...
2018-03-12 15:34:33
7117
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人